Report Task Progress with ASP.NET 2.0

Author: Dino Esposito

The progress bar is great for keeping users informed about the progress of a task. Unfortunately, there’s no progress bar element built into ASP.NET, so Dino Esposito solves that problem with his ProgressPanel control.
